Autogramin-2 is a small molecule autophagy inhibitor with IC50 of 0.27 uM (amino acid starvation), specifically binds to the StART domain of GRAM domain containing 1A (GRAMD1A, Aster-A) and also specifically inhibits the cholesterol-transfer activity of GRAMD1A.
Autogramin-2 blocks cholesterol accumulation at autophagosomes and lysosomes in response to starvation in the presence of chloroquine.
Autogramin-2 does not compete with binding of 22-NBD-cholesterol to GRAMD1B (Aster-B) or GRAMD1C (Aster-C).
